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ray-footed Spiny-rat | Красно-чёрная пиранга |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(животные) | Animalia (животные)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(хордовые) | Chordata (хордовые) |
| Class | Mammalia (млекопитающие) | Aves (птицы) |
| Order | Rodentia (грызуны) | Passeriformes (воробьинообразные) |
| Family | Echimyidae | Cardinalidae |
| Genus | Proechimys | Piranga |
| Species | Proechimys poliopus | Piranga olivacea |
